Transfer news: Omar El Kaddouri is happy in Italy
Alleged Arsenal target Omar El Kaddouri has revealed that he is flattered by the reports linking him with a move to the Emirates.
The Brescia midfielder is in London, representing Morocco at London 2012 and has also been linked with Juventus.
“I do not know if they are interested in me, but it is flattering,” he said.
“I am settled in Italy to be honest, but Premier League football is appealing to any player.”
